How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or Studio Apartments | $940 | $675 | $1,550 |
|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,223 | $680 | $2,599 |
|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,540 | $849 | $3,001 |
|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,046 | $1,250 | $3,765 |
| Estrella Villa I 10 Corridor 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,605 | $1,828 | $2,934 |
